Package: libc6 Version: 2.11.2-10 Severity: important File: libc I have the following line in /etc/nsswitch.conf:
group: ldap compat LDAP source is provided by libnss-ldapd (aka nslcd). Now suppose I have group foo in both the remote LDAP DB and local /etc/group, with different values: (LDAP) foo:*:1500:user1 (/etc/group) foo:x:500:user2 Invoking getent group will list the LDAP one before the local one, which is expected. However, getent group foo will always show the local one, ie. foo:x:500:user2 instead of the expected LDAP one. I tried running nslcd in debug mode with service nslcd stop && nslcd -d And it's clear that when I call `getent group foo`, nslcd is *not* queried.
